Dasalvada Population - Kheda, Gujarat

Dasalvada is a large village located in Kapadvanj Taluka of Kheda district, Gujarat with total 603 families residing. The Dasalvada village has population of 3052 of which 1546 are males while 1506 are females as per Population Census 2011.

In Dasalvada village population of children with age 0-6 is 404 which makes up 13.24 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Dasalvada village is 974 which is higher than Gujarat state average of 919. Child Sex Ratio for the Dasalvada as per census is 853, lower than Gujarat average of 890.

Dasalvada village has higher literacy rate compared to Gujarat. In 2011, literacy rate of Dasalvada village was 82.14 % compared to 78.03 % of Gujarat. In Dasalvada Male literacy stands at 91.57 % while female literacy rate was 72.65 %.

Caste Factor

Schedule Tribe (ST) constitutes 1.97 % while Schedule Caste (SC) were 1.38 % of total population in Dasalvada village.

Work Profile

In Dasalvada village out of total population, 1611 were engaged in work activities. 55.31 % of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 44.69 % were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 1611 workers engaged in Main Work, 549 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 95 were Agricultural labourer.
